Manual Trigger (Button/Flow)
Manual Trigger ให้ผู้ใช้กดสั่ง flow เอง และรับค่า input ก่อนเริ่มทำงาน
เริ่มอ่านตรงนี้ก่อน
อธิบายแบบง่าย
Manual Trigger (Button/Flow) คือเรื่องที่ช่วยให้เราใช้เปลี่ยนงานซ้ำๆ ให้เป็น flow อัตโนมัติได้ถูกทางขึ้น
ระดับ
เหมาะกับคนเริ่มต้น
ใช้เมื่อไหร่
ต้องการ flow ที่คนกดสั่งเองเมื่อจำเป็น ไม่ใช่ทำงานอัตโนมัติ
อ่านแล้วทำอะไรต่อ
ผู้ใช้กดปุ่ม กรอกรหัสคำขอ แล้ว flow สร้างรายการใน SharePoint ให้ทันที
ใช้ตอนไหน?
- ต้องการ flow ที่คนกดสั่งเองเมื่อจำเป็น ไม่ใช่ทำงานอัตโนมัติ
- ต้องการรับค่าจากผู้ใช้ก่อนเริ่ม เช่น รหัสคำขอ
- ทำปุ่มลัดให้ทีมกดทำงานซ้ำ ๆ ได้เอง
ความหมาย
Manual Trigger คือ trigger ที่ผู้ใช้กดสั่งเอง เช่น 'Manually trigger a flow' (กดจากแอป Power Automate / ปุ่มในมือถือ) เราเพิ่มช่องรับค่า input เช่น ข้อความ ตัวเลข หรือไฟล์ ให้ผู้ใช้กรอกก่อน flow เริ่มทำงานได้
เพิ่ม input ใน Manual Trigger
เลือก trigger 'Manually trigger a flow' แล้วกด Add an input เพื่อเพิ่มช่องรับค่า เช่น Text/Number/File
Manually trigger a flow
Input 1: RequestId (Text)
Input 2: Amount (Number)
อ้างถึงค่า:
@{triggerBody()?['text']}
@{triggerBody()?['number']}ตัวอย่างการใช้
ปุ่มสร้างคำขอด่วน
ผู้ใช้กดปุ่ม กรอกรหัสคำขอ แล้ว flow สร้างรายการใน SharePoint ให้ทันที